October is 'Breast Cancer Awareness Month' and October 17 is National Mammography Day. One in eight women will be diagnosed with breast cancer in their lifetime. Early detection is the key to survival is potentially deadly disease. Unfortunately, only about 27% of women age 40 and over in Midland received their mammogram in 2013. The average in Texas as a whole is above 50%.
